Johnson & Johnson (Thailand) Limited marked World Diabetes Day this month by launching a new in-store holistic diabetes care program at FASCINO, one of the leading pharmacy chains operating in Thailand. The program aims to provide access to diabetes management information and solutions at a specialized location within each of the 43 outlets of the FASCINO network across the country.

In Thailand, around 6.5 Million people have Diabetes and the prevalence is likely to increase by 10% every year. The initiative covers all aspects of self-care through a unique in-store set-up including oral health, skin care, and foot care that play an important role in daily management of the condition in addition to blood sugar monitoring and taking medicines consistently.
